Latest Gardner Trial Postponed To Jan. 15, Wife Affirms Support

In a pre-trial hearing at the Arlington Circuit Court yesterday, the next hearing date for the trial of Falls Church resident Michael Gardner on charges of sexual abuse of a minor was postponed until Jan. 15, and a motion by the prosecution to introduce evidence based on a secretly-taped phone call from Gardner’s wife, former Falls Church Mayor Robin Gardner and the father of the alleged victim of the assault, a relative, was disallowed for use in the trial by Judge Louise M. DiMatteo, who listened to the tape but declared it was “hearsay.”

While a D.C. TV news report claimed the phone conversation suggested that Robin Gardner “apparently admitted that her husband has admitted to the crime,” Robin Gardner issued a brief statement to the News-Press late yesterday saying, “I fully support Michael and believe he is innocent.”
